Renesas Electronics Corporation's ICL3241ECB is a versatile RS232 transceiver designed for robust serial communication. This component features a 3/5 driver/receiver configuration, supporting full-duplex operation. With a data rate of 250kbps and a wide supply voltage range of 3V to 5.5V, the ICL3241ECB is suitable for a broad spectrum of applications. Its 28-SOIC (0.295", 7.50mm width) surface-mount package and 500mV receiver hysteresis ensure reliable performance in demanding environments. This transceiver finds application in industrial automation, medical equipment, and general-purpose computing, where dependable RS232 interfacing is critical. The operating temperature range is 0°C to 70°C, and it is supplied in tube packaging.

Integrated Circuit FAQs

An integrated circuit (IC) is a semiconductor chip that contains transistors, resistors, capacitors, and other electronic components on a single silicon substrate. ICs are the foundation of modern electronics and power devices such as smartphones, computers, automotive systems, and industrial equipment.

Integrated circuits work by routing electrical signals through microscopic semiconductor components fabricated onto a silicon chip. Depending on the design, ICs can process, amplify, store, or control electronic data.
